In addition to his qualities as a painter, Dali was a great illustrator who put his talent into masterpieces of world literature, mythology and religions.
This exhibition provides a chance to appreciate the diversity of the graphic techniques employed by Dali, which the master used in a the traditional way, such as drypoint, but which he also reinvented by adding new processes including bulletism, a term coined by the artist to refer to the act of firing lead bullets filled with lithographic ink from a musket.
